In this CPU comparison, we compare the HiSilicon Kirin 920 and the AMD EPYC 72F3 and use benchmarks to check which processor is faster.

We compare the HiSilicon Kirin 920 8 core processor released in Q3/2014 with the AMD EPYC 72F3 which has 8 CPU cores and was introduced in Q1/2021.

CPU Cores and Base Frequency

The HiSilicon Kirin 920 is a 8 core processor with a clock frequency of 1.70 GHz. The processor can compute 8 threads at the same time. The AMD EPYC 72F3 clocks with 3.70 GHz (4.10 GHz), has 8 CPU cores and can calculate 16 threads in parallel.

Memory & PCIe

Up to GB of memory in a maximum of 2 memory channels is supported by the HiSilicon Kirin 920, while the AMD EPYC 72F3 supports a maximum of 4096 GB of memory with a maximum memory bandwidth of 204.8 GB/s enabled.

Technical details

The HiSilicon Kirin 920 has 0.00 MB cache and is manufactured in 28 nm. The cache of AMD EPYC 72F3 is at 256.00 MB. The processor is manufactured in 7 nm.
